The Land Use portion of the Comprehensive Strategic Plan for Burlington was
updated in the Spring of 2006. This amendment can be found here:Comprehensive Plan: Land Use
The
City has updated the Zoning and Subdivision Regulations.
This includes a new section on Architectural Design Guidelines,
with certain requirements on the appearance of buildings. This
section was approved by the City Council in the Fall of 2007.
The
City of Burlington and Des Moines County are jointly working on the
completion of a recreational trail from the Port of Burlington through
Starr's Cave Park and Preserve to Big Hollow. This trail, the Flint River Recreation Trail,
will be the longest multi-use trail in southeast Iowa. More

Information on the US Highway 61 Development Project
can be found here. This property is owned by the City of
Burlington. The City is seeking a developer to purchase the
property and develop a high-quality, multi-tenant commercial site.
